A fusion splicer refers to a specialized device used to join two optical fibers by fusing, or melting, their ends together. This process is crucial in the field of telecommunications and data communications, ensuring seamless and low-loss transmission of signals over fiber-optic cables. The fusion splicing technique is preferred over other methods, including mechanical splicing, due to its ability to provide a high level of precision and repeatability, resulting in minimal signal loss and lower reflection. The device generally consists of a heating element and alignment fixtures to hold the fiber ends in place. It is widely used in various applications, from installing new telecommunication lines to repairing existing cables and fiber optic research.
The rising trend of cloud-based solutions and the growing need for networks with high data-carrying capacity are driving the global market. They are critical tools for connecting fiber optic cables and repairing breaks, are experiencing higher market demand as a result. In addition, the convergence of voice, video, and data services, combined with growing fiber-to-the-home (FTTH) installations, is positively influencing the market across the globe. Moreover, educational institutions and research organizations are also supporting the demand, particularly for high-precision product variants used in laboratories, as these splicers are used in research projects involving optical communications, sensing technologies, and other advanced applications of fiber optics. Besides, the integration of fiber-optic technology in advanced medical equipment and telemedicine is another driver. The medical sector demands highly reliable and accurate data transmission, and fusion splicers are essential for ensuring the integrity of these communications systems. Various governments are playing a proactive role by offering both technical support and financial investment to expand broadband and FTTH networks. This government backing is further amplifying the need for fusion splicers in the market.
Increasing demand for high-speed internet connectivity
As the world continues to digitize, the need for reliable and faster internet has become a top priority for both businesses and consumers. High-speed internet relies heavily on fiber-optic cables, which require precise splicing to ensure low signal loss and maximum efficiency. They play a crucial role in laying down these cables, ensuring that the fibers are seamlessly and effectively joined. This is particularly true for long-haul communications and data center interconnects where the quality of the splice can greatly impact the overall system performance. Governments and private corporations are investing heavily in expanding the fiber-optic networks to rural and urban areas alike. This not only includes laying down new lines but also upgrading existing infrastructures to meet the growing demand for data. As such, the demand for the product is expected to rise in parallel with the expansion of high-speed internet networks.
Continual technological advancements in telecom infrastructure
The deployment of 5G necessitates a robust and ultra-reliable low-latency communication infrastructure, which is largely facilitated by fiber-optic networks. Unlike previous generation networks that could rely on copper cables to some extent, 5G demands the minimal latency and high bandwidth that only fiber-optic cables can provide. Fusion splicers are essential in ensuring that these cables are installed with the highest level of precision and quality. As telecom companies worldwide continue to invest in 5G infrastructure, the need for specialized equipment such as fusion splicers is anticipated to grow substantially. These advancements not only drive the demand for fusion splicers but also encourage manufacturers to innovate, leading to devices that are more efficient, reliable, and easier to use.
Considerable growth in data center construction
Data centers act as the backbone of the modern digital economy, storing and processing enormous volumes of data. These centers are connected through a complex web of fiber-optic cables, which require high-quality splicing to ensure optimal performance. As businesses shift more towards cloud computing and data analytics, the construction of new data centers is on the rise. This has a direct impact on the demand for fusion splicers, as these devices are integral to the setup and maintenance of the intricate cabling systems within data centers. Moreover, the focus on data security and redundancy also implies that the cabling within these centers must meet stringent quality standards, further emphasizing the importance of high-quality splicing equipment. As data centers continue to proliferate, the fusion splicer market is poised for significant growth.

Single fiber fusion splicer holds the largest share in the industry
Single fiber fusion splicers are designed to splice individual optical fibers with high precision and reliability, making them the go-to choice for a wide range of applications in telecommunications, data communications, and various other sectors requiring optical fiber connections. They offer a greater degree of flexibility and are often considered easier to operate, especially in field conditions. The splicers are generally more cost-effective for projects that don't require mass splicing. The cost per splice is often lower, making it a financially sensible choice for many organizations. Furthermore, these splicers are highly versatile and can be used in multiple scenarios, from long-haul telecom networks to local area networks (LANs) and data centers. This wide-ranging applicability further propels their demand.
Core alignment represents the leading market segment
Core alignment precisely aligns the central cores of the fibers to be spliced, rather than just aligning their outer cladding. This method is particularly critical for single-mode fibers, where even a slight misalignment can result in significant signal loss and reduced performance. The prominence of core alignment is its ability to deliver the lowest splice losses, often less than 0.05 dB, thereby ensuring optimal signal integrity. This is especially vital in telecommunications and data center applications where signal quality and low attenuation are paramount. Additionally, core alignment splicers are equipped with sophisticated features such as real-time imaging and automated loss estimation, which help operators to fine-tune the alignment process and ensure the highest quality splice.
Telecommunication exhibits a clear dominance in the market
Fusion splicers, particularly those with core alignment capabilities, are invaluable in this setting for ensuring low signal loss and high-performance connections. The splicers are used in laying new telecommunication lines, upgrading existing infrastructure, and maintaining the quality of current networks. As telecom companies continue to expand and upgrade their fiber-optic networks to meet growing consumer demands and prepare for next-generation technologies, the demand for fusion splicers rises correspondingly. Moreover, telecommunication networks are increasingly relied upon for critical applications such as emergency services, healthcare, and financial transactions, where even a minor disruption can have significant consequences. This elevates the importance of high-quality splicing, achievable through advanced fusion splicers, to ensure network reliability and integrity. The need for higher bandwidth, reduced latency, and more secure and resilient telecommunication networks is driving innovations in the fusion splicer market, solidifying its largest share in the telecommunication application segment.
Asia Pacific leads the market, accounting for the largest fusion splicer market share
The market research report has also provided a comprehensive analysis of all the major regional markets, which include North America (the United States and Canada); Asia Pacific (China, Japan, India, South Korea, Australia, Indonesia, and others); Europe (Germany, France, the United Kingdom, Italy, Spain, Russia, and others); Latin America (Brazil, Mexico, and others); and the Middle East and Africa. According to the report, Asia Pacific accounted for the largest market share.
Rapid industrialization, technological advancement, and significant investments in telecommunications and data infrastructure in Asia Pacific fuels the demand for fusion splicers. Furthermore, local manufacturing capabilities in the Asia Pacific region have made fusion splicers more accessible and affordable, fostering market growth. Many key players in the fusion splicer industry have either established manufacturing units in this region or are sourcing components locally to capitalize on cost benefits. Also, Japan and South Korea are already renowned for their advanced technology ecosystems and are early adopters of new telecommunications technologies, including 5G, which necessitate the use of fusion splicers for the deployment of fiber-optic networks. India, with its burgeoning population and growing digital economy, is investing massively in improving its telecommunications infrastructure to provide widespread high-speed internet access.
